Understanding Canine Communication

Dogs communicate through a complex interplay of body language, vocalizations, and scent. Wild Acres emphasizes teaching owners to “read” their dogs, understanding cues like tail wags, ear positions, and posture. This heightened awareness is crucial for preventing misunderstandings and addressing potential behavioral issues before they escalate. For instance, a dog that appears anxious might be showing subtle signs of stress, such as lip licking or yawning, which an untrained eye might miss. Recognizing these signals allows owners to intervene appropriately, offering comfort or redirection.

Positive Reinforcement at its Finest

The cornerstone of Wild Acres’ training methodology is positive reinforcement. This involves rewarding desired behaviors, making them more likely to be repeated. Rewards can range from high-value treats and enthusiastic praise to a favorite toy or a satisfying game of fetch. This method not only makes training enjoyable for the dog but also strengthens the owner-dog bond. Unlike punishment-based methods, which can lead to fear, anxiety, and aggression, positive reinforcement builds confidence and encourages a dog to actively participate in learning.

Puppy Foundations: Setting the Stage for Success

The early months of a puppy’s life are critical for socialization and basic training. Wild Acres’ puppy programs focus on:

  • Socialization: Gently exposing puppies to various sights, sounds, people, and other dogs in a controlled, positive manner. This is vital for preventing fear-based reactivity later in life.
  • House Training: Implementing proven strategies to help puppies learn to eliminate outdoors.
  • Basic Obedience: Introducing foundational commands such as “sit,” “stay,” “come,” and “down,” using age-appropriate methods.
  • Nipping and Biting: Teaching bite inhibition, a crucial skill that helps puppies learn to control the pressure of their mouths.
